its so hard isnt it to not worry. and for every person that says they where ok after bleeding someone else wasnt. i have been pregnant twice. one ended in miscarriage and 1 ended in my healthy baby girl. The pregnancy i miscarried i had brown bleeding and still had my symptons till a week after i passed everything. the pregnancy that resulted in a baby i had bright red blood at 8 weeks and i lost my symptons. the fact you have not had clots is a good sign. i had a bleed that went from red to brown and red again and had no clots.

My girlfriend had some red blood 2 weeks ago followed by pink and some brown [at 9 weeks]

We panicked and went to see the doc straight away who booked us into the early pregnancy unit at Bradford Royal, but being a Friday, we couldn't be seen until the Monday.

A very long, sleepless weekend and went to the hospital, had a scan there and then - and there was our little bean - heat beating away!!

The doc at the hospital said bleeding was common, but that we did the right thing in getting it checked out.

Very stressful this having a baby lark [even more so for you lady's!!].

Hope all go's well for you.
 
just popped in from 2nd tri and havent read all the posts, but i had heavy brown bleeding from 7 to 11wks it did turn red a few times but mostly brown and it turned out it was a pool of blood surrounding the baby in the amniotic sac but bubs was fine and the blood was all gone by 14wks hope you have a HH PG x x
